The Vanguard Group, founded in 1975 by John C. Bogle, is one of the world's largest investment management companies, headquartered in Malvern, Pennsylvania. As of recent years, it manages trillions in assets, offering a wide range of mutual funds, ETFs, and retirement products, catering to both individual and institutional investors. Its philosophy emphasizes low fees, diversification, and a buy-and-hold strategy, making it a dominant player in the passive investing revolution.

Vanguard Group's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2023, Vanguard Group held 4,650 positions worth $4.22T, up 7.4% from $3.93T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q2 2023: portfolio turnover was 4.2%. Vanguard Group opened 94 new positions and exited 101, leaving the 4,650-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, up from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
